Output ef3edc6a7a4421d59b5dbb3169693c598fbfa089b272097988f936c249401a2e:0

value
4325430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b445a2959451a4203fabc3059635391ac79fd8a3 OP_EQUALVERIFY OP_CHECKSIG
address
1HSC3rvN7PjRSaE5iZBj3n3AvvoUKxXdL4
transaction
ef3edc6a7a4421d59b5dbb3169693c598fbfa089b272097988f936c249401a2e
confirmations
565401
spent
true